CAN OMEGA-3 FATTY ACID HAS A PROTECTIVE EFFECT AGAINST BREAST CANCER IN ASIAN PATIENTS?

Yes — there is evidence suggesting that omega-3 fatty acids, particularly marine omega-3s (EPA and DHA), may have a protective association with breast cancer risk in Asian women. However, it is important to distinguish an association with lower risk from proof that omega-3 prevents breast cancer.

What does the research show?

A meta-analysis specifically examining Asian populations included 11 studies and 130,365 participants. It found that higher omega-3 intake from fish was associated with a lower risk of breast cancer:

OR 0.80 (95% CI 0.73–0.87)

In simple terms, the highest versus lowest intake groups had approximately a 20% lower odds of breast cancer. (PubMed)

Interestingly, the studies included women from countries including Malaysia, China, Japan and Thailand. One of the Malaysian studies specifically involved postmenopausal women. (PubMed Central (PMC))

There is also evidence from Chinese women

A study involving 1,589 breast cancer cases and 1,621 controls among Chinese women found that higher marine omega-3 intake was associated with lower breast cancer risk. The highest versus lowest intake category had an adjusted OR of 0.68 (95% CI 0.55–0.84). (PubMed)

The study also found inverse associations for individual omega-3s including EPA and DHA. (PubMed)

Why might omega-3 have a protective effect?

Several biological mechanisms have been proposed:

🐟 EPA/DHA → cell membranes
Omega-3 becomes incorporated into cell membranes and can influence cellular signaling.

🔥 Regulation of inflammation
EPA and DHA can produce signaling molecules involved in regulating inflammation. Chronic inflammation is one pathway implicated in cancer development.

🧬 Effects on cell growth
Experimental research suggests marine omega-3s may influence pathways involved in cell proliferation and programmed cell death.

🩸 Effects on tumor environment
Omega-3 may influence blood-vessel formation and other processes involved in tumor growth, although much of this evidence comes from laboratory or animal research.

But there is an important qualification

The evidence is not strong enough to say: "Omega-3 prevents breast cancer."

Most of the evidence linking omega-3 intake with breast cancer is observational. People who consume more fish may also have other healthy lifestyle characteristics, and these factors can influence cancer risk.

There is also some conflicting evidence. For example, a broader meta-analysis of prospective studies found that marine omega-3 consumption was associated with about a 14% lower breast cancer risk, but it did not find a significant association between fish consumption itself and breast cancer risk. (PubMed)

And research examining the omega-3/omega-6 ratio has produced mixed results, so we shouldn't conclude that simply increasing omega-3 supplements will prevent breast cancer. (PubMed)

What does this mean for an Asian woman?

A sensible interpretation is:

Regular consumption of foods rich in marine omega-3 may be associated with a lower risk of breast cancer in Asian women, but omega-3 should be considered a potentially protective component of a healthy diet—not a breast-cancer prevention treatment.

For a woman over 60, I would favor food sources such as sardines, salmon, mackerel and other oily fish rather than taking very high-dose omega-3 supplements specifically to prevent breast cancer.

Also, omega-3 does not replace mammography/breast screening, maintaining a healthy weight, physical activity, limiting alcohol, or appropriate medical care.
